Crafting Captivating Website Experiences with UX/UI Design

In today's digital landscape, crafting a website that truly engages user attention is paramount. This is where the magic of UX/UI design comes into play. UX, or User Experience, focuses on the overall experience a user has when interacting with your website. It encompasses everything from the design to the flow. UI, or User Interface, deals specifically with the visual aspects of your site, including buttons, icons, typography, and color palettes.

A well-crafted UX/UI design creates a seamless and pleasing experience for users, leading to increased engagement, conversions, and brand loyalty. Consider these key aspects:

* Easy-to-use Navigation: Make it simple for users to find what they need with clear menus, logical arrangement.

* Aesthetically Pleasing Design: Use a cohesive color scheme, compelling imagery, and stylish typography to create a website that is both attractive.

* Mobile-Friendly Design: Ensure your website functions flawlessly on all devices, from desktops to smartphones.

By prioritizing UX/UI design, you can transform your website into a powerful tool for connecting with your target audience.

Inclusive Design Practices

Crafting a website that is welcoming and usable for everyone requires adhering to best practices for accessibility. By implementing inclusive design principles, we can ensure that individuals with diverse abilities can navigate, understand, and interact with our web content seamlessly. This involves paying close attention to factors such as keyboard navigation, screen reader compatibility, and clear visual hierarchy. Providing alternative text for images, using descriptive link text, and offering adjustable font sizes and color contrast settings are crucial steps in making a website truly inclusive.

  • Employ semantic HTML to structure content in a meaningful way that assistive technologies can interpret easily.
  • Verify your website using accessibility testing tools to identify and rectify any potential issues.
  • Provide clear structure that is intuitive and easy to follow for all users.

Designing for Smartphones

In today's digitally driven world, smartphone usage exceeds all other platforms. This shift demands a core change in how we create websites. Mobile-First Design enables developers to prioritize the experience check here of users on smaller screens, ensuring a seamless browsing experience irrespective of the device.

By adopting this strategy, businesses can leverage the growing cell phone user base and connect with their intended audience in a more meaningful way.

A Mobile-First Design structure typically involves building the website's core content and functionality for smaller screens first, then progressively expanding it for larger displays. This flipped approach improves performance, reduces loading times, and finally offers a more interactive experience for visitors.
